]> granicus.if.org Git - pgbadger/commitdiff
Fix an other issue with multiline queries
authorDarold Gilles <gilles@darold.net>
Fri, 5 Jul 2013 14:07:32 +0000 (16:07 +0200)
committerDarold Gilles <gilles@darold.net>
Fri, 5 Jul 2013 14:07:32 +0000 (16:07 +0200)
pgbadger

index dd67af37c775dd826ff32294e0f21249918190e8..cd402060d57db7b0ad0090506781688bc71965e5 100755 (executable)
--- a/pgbadger
+++ b/pgbadger
@@ -1302,10 +1302,11 @@ sub process_file
                                                $cur_info{$cur_pid}{parameters} .= " $t_query";
                                                next;
                                        } 
+
                                        if (exists $cur_temp_info{$cur_pid}{query}) {
-                                               $cur_temp_info{$cur_pid}{query} .= "\n" . $line;
+                                               $cur_temp_info{$cur_pid}{query} .= "\n" . $t_query;
                                        } elsif (exists $cur_lock_info{$cur_pid}{query}) {
-                                               $cur_lock_info{$cur_pid}{query} .= "\n" . $line;
+                                               $cur_lock_info{$cur_pid}{query} .= "\n" . $t_query;
                                        } elsif (exists $cur_info{$cur_pid}{statement}) {
                                                $cur_info{$cur_pid}{statement} .= "\n" . $t_query;
                                        } elsif (exists $cur_info{$cur_pid}{context}) {